This Russian Technology Conference Is A Big Deal
All-over-IP 2019 is taking place at Moscow’s Sokolniki Expo from November 20 to 22. The event promises to be among the largest of its kind in Russia’s technology sector, bringing so many important brands and companies under one roof. A recent announcement by the organizer revealed three major participants–Faceter, Hanwha Techwin, and Milestone–joined the Intelligent Video 2.0 Conference, which is a venue “to discuss exciting opportunities…that event-related video analytics, AI technologies, and IoT can bring to surveillance projects in 2019-2023.”

Russian physical security professionals who deal with city surveillance, manufacturing, public transport, public administration, retail, critical infrastructure, utilities, parking management, access control, situational awareness, perimeter and intrusion, video analytics, and other applications, most of them are looking to get their challenges solved vs generating more video surveillance footage.
End users across Russia and CIS countries have over the last few years taken much more interest in making video work with the business enterprise to increase productivity and add value to their new and existing systems.
Milestone, Hanwha Techwin and Faceter are the first international brands who have joined the Intelligent Video 2.0 Conference to discuss exciting opportunities and real value that event-related video analytics, AI technologies and IoT can bring to video surveillance projects in 2019–2023.
